The area around Pittsburgh International Airport, located in Findlay Township and the surrounding western suburbs of Allegheny County, has developed into a major logistics, warehousing, and commercial corridor. The airport itself anchors a growing cluster of distribution centers, hotels, and office space serving travelers and regional businesses alike.
Nearby communities such as Robinson Township have become some of the busiest retail destinations in the entire region, home to large shopping centers, restaurants, and big-box stores that draw customers from across western Allegheny County and beyond. This concentration of retail and logistics activity makes the airport corridor one of the most commercially active parts of the metro area.
Because the area serves both a traveling population and a large local customer base from surrounding residential communities, businesses here often need to appeal to both regular local customers and visitors passing through.
